Pakistan Prime Minister Shehbaz Sharif asserted that his country was “defeating cross-border terrorism” when pressed on the issue by news agency ANI while he was entering the United Nations headquarters. In the brief video clip, Shehbaz Sharif can be seen walking into the UN building when a reporter asks him, “When is Pakistan going to end cross-border terrorism?”

Shehbaz Sharif stops midway, turns toward the camera and responds, “We are defeating cross-border terrorism. We are defeating them,” before walking off.

Recommended Stories

The remark comes as Shehbaz Sharif is in New York for the UN General Assembly, where he also held a meeting with US President Donald Trump at the Oval Office. The talks, attended by Pakistan Army Chief Field Marshal Asim Munir, were described by Islamabad as “highly significant and security-focused.”

India reacted sharply to the meeting, with the Ministry of External Affairs (MEA) reiterating its consistent position that “there is no role for any third party in matters concerning India and Pakistan.” The ministry said it had “taken note” of the talks, stressing that all outstanding issues between the two countries must be resolved bilaterally.

“India’s consistent position has been clear and well known- there is no role for any third party in matters concerning India and Pakistan. All outstanding issues are to be resolved bilaterally,” the ministry said.

Shehbaz Sharif, during his White House engagement, invited American companies to invest in Pakistan’s agriculture, technology, mining and energy sectors- describing the talks as a sign of “further warming” of US-Pakistan relations.
